Antibody against cd44

Manufactured by Novus Biologicals
Sourced in United States

The Antibody against CD44 is a laboratory tool used to detect and study the expression of the CD44 protein, which is involved in cell-cell interactions, cell adhesion, and cell migration. This antibody can be used in various immunological techniques, such as western blotting, immunohistochemistry, and flow cytometry, to investigate the presence and distribution of CD44 in different cell types and biological samples.

Immunoblotting Antibody Procurement Protocol

Check if the same lab product or an alternative is used in the 5 most similar protocols
Antibodies against cleaved-PARP were purchased from Proteintech (Chicago, IL, USA). Antibodies specific to phospho-H2AX and phospho-CHK2 were purchased from Cell Signaling (Danvers, MA, USA). Antibodies against β-actin, proliferating cell nuclear antigen (PCNA), and rabbit horseradish peroxidase (HRP)-conjugated antibody were purchased from Santa Cruz Biotechnology (Santa Cruz, CA, USA). Antibody against CD44 was purchased from Novus Biologicals (Centennial, CO, USA). Other reagents and chemicals were purchased from Sigma-Aldrich (St. Louis, MO, USA).
